30 Minutes features remarks made at the 2018 Tucson Festival of Books at the Nuestras Raices stage, a program of the Pima County Public Library. The panel features author Xelena González and illustrator Adriana M. Garcia discussing their picture book All Around Us, published by Cinco Puntos Press. In All Around Us, a grandfather and his granddaughter meditate on the cycles of life and nature and it’s inspired by Xelena Gonzalez’s daughter and father.
Recorded and produced by Amanda Shauger.
